As a Thesis student in the Charging Interfaces Team, you'll have the unique opportunity to contribute to our mission of revolutionizing electric vehicle (EV) charging. Your focus will be on investigating and implementing a charge communication controller as a software component, a key element in our software-defined vehicle platform. WHAT YOU CAN EXPECT
- Propose innovative methods to abstract EVCC functionality, transforming it from a hardware-dependent system to a flexible software component.
- Collaborate closely with our internal and external engineering partners to implement and integrate the software component into a rapid prototyping environment.
- Analyze and compare the performance and feasibility of different communication protocols, such as CAN-FD and Ethernet, for EV charging applications.
- Evaluate the cost implications and benefits of implementing EVCC as a software component, considering factors such as hardware savings, development efforts, and future scalability.
